Monday, the 27th of April, 1657.

Adjournment.

ORDERED, That the House, at the Rising thereof, be adjourned till To-morrow Morning, Eight of the Clock.

Tythes.

Resolved, That the Bill touching Tythes be brought in on Thursday next.

Serges, &c.

Resolved, That the Bill for regulating of making of Serges and Perpetuanas, be read the Second time on this Day Sevennight.

Creditors and Prisoners.

Resolved, That the Bill for Creditors and poor Prisoners, be read on Wednesday Sevennight.

Debate adjourned.

Resolved, That the Debate upon the Papers reported from the Committee appointed to attend his Highness, be adjourned till To-morrow Morning, Eight of the Clock.
